Package: openoffice.org-writer
Version: 2.0.0-2
Severity: normal

Hello, today I installed OpenOffice.org 2.0 on my Debian etch/sid
system. It works nicely, thanks for the great work.

But there is some glitch on saving OOWriter documents. It gives
two BASIC errors:

"Error loading BASIC of document
file:///usr/lib/openoffice/share/basic/WebWizard/script.xlb/:
General Error.
General input/output error."

"Error loading BASIC of document
file:///usr/lib/openoffice/share/basic/WebWizard/dialog.xlb/:
General Error.
General input/output error."

Well what this "general error" is trying to tell me is: 
Those directories are not there. ;-) In fact I do not have a 
/usr/lib/openoffice/share/basic/WebWizard/ directory on my
system at all.

Ah, I found the cause: Its some old stuff in 
~/openoffice.org2. I used a Klik package of a pre-version of
OpenOffice.org 2 before.

After rm -rf .openoffice.org2/ saving OOWriter document works
as expected.

I am still reporting this as other users having used a OOo 2 klik
package or some other OOo 2 installation before, might have 
the same problem. Maybe a readme or probably even a debconf 
warning message (at least on install, not on upgrade) should 
mention that such problems may happen when 
non-debian-official OOo 2 was installed before. 

Anyway when its just my previous setup and no one else complains
feel free to close the bug. ;)
